Scroll down and click Break, which is found below the options for using headers and footers or page numbers followed by Column Break. It will automatically add the column break, meaning your cursor is right at the very beginning of the next column already. A column break places a hard break, much like a page break or section break, in the inserted location and forces the rest of the text to appear in the next column.
